The Wesleyan men's rowing team achieved a remarkable runner-up finish at the IRA Division III National Championship, narrowly missing the title by just 0.15 seconds against Trinity College. The Grand Final showcased an intense battle, with the Cardinals pushing hard in the final stretch but ultimately falling short. This thrilling conclusion marks a significant achievement for Wesleyan, which had previously claimed the national title in 2024. Earlier in the competition, both the Varsity 8 and the Second Varsity 8 secured their spots in the Grand Finals after strong performances in the preliminary heats, setting the stage for a dramatic championship race.
In track and field, both the men's and women's teams received significant recognition for their performances during the outdoor season. The men's team garnered a total of 23 awards from the U.S.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Association and the New England Cross Country and Track & Field Association, with six athletes earning double honors. Meanwhile, the women's team concluded their season with 15 awards, highlighting the depth of talent within both programs. These accolades reflect the hard work and dedication of the athletes throughout the season and set a strong foundation for future competitions.
